22 Course Content:
Week Theoretical Practical
1 Introduction of the course and content, history of cooling, basic concepts; Cooling systems
2 Steam compressed mechanical cooling system; The use of pressure- enthalpy diagram (Molier diagram); Cooling conversion calculations
3 Heat pump conversion calculations; Example problems, real cooling conversion; Cooling circuit heat exchanger system.(over-heating/ over-cooling process)
4 Cooling Systems working at different temperatures with one compressor and 2 or more than 2 steamers and conversion calculations; 2 phase cooling systems and conversion calculations; Systems using two or more cooling fluid and conversion calculations
5 Compressors; Condensators; Evaporators
6 Contraction valves and supporting equipment; Cooling system with absorption; Thermodynamic analysis of cooling system with absorption
7 Thermodynamic analysis of compression refrigeration systems
8 The solution of problems related to the compression refrigeration systems
9 Uses the concept of heat pump and heat pumps in agriculture
10 Uncompressed absorption cooling systems
11 Refrigerants and features
12 Suggestions for cooling and cool storing; Example projecting
13 Examination of existing projects for cold storages
14 Cooling system failures that may occur. Ways to solve them
